Where does Adobe Scan save files on Android?
Adobe Scan saves the documents as PDF in the Adobe Document Cloud. You may check your saved files over here https://cloud.acrobat.com/. Open the link and sign in with your Adobe ID and the password. Then go to Files > Document Cloud > Adobe Scan folder. -
How to scan documents and send to email?
Via Gmail Scan the document using a scanning device. Save the scanned document to your computer. Open your Gmail account with your web browser or email application. Click the Compose button to create a new email. Click the Attach button (the paperclip) and select the scanned document from your computer or mobile. -
Where do I find my Adobe Scan files?
If the files were saved within the application, they are by default uploaded to Document Cloud. Open Document Cloud and sign in with your Adobe ID and the password. Then go to Files > Document Cloud > Adobe Scan folder. Here you will see the Adobe Scan folder. Please look for your files here. -
Where do scanned documents go on Android?
Once you open the Google Drive app, you can tap on the large Plus button located at the bottom right corner of your screen, then tap on the "Scan" button to initiate the scanning process. Scanned documents are then saved in Google Drive, and you can create a new folder for storing your scanned documents if desired.

How do I email a scanned document as a PDF?
Convert your scans to PDF format. For Windows, open your scans and navigate to "File" then "Print". In the drop-down menu for "Printer", select "Microsoft Print to PDF". ... For Mac, open your scans and navigate to "File" then "Print". ... Be sure to save your PDF scans in a location you will remember. -
How do I attach an Adobe scan to an email?
Share scans via email From the Recent scans view, tap. Share for any file. Alternatively, from the All scans view, tap. > Share for any file. Tap. Email. Choose an email app on your device, and complete the workflow. -
Where are Adobe Scan files stored in Android phone?
When you save a scan, it automatically uploads to Adobe cloud storage. However, you can save your scans to the 3rd party cloud apps installed on your device, such as Google Drive, OneDrive, Dropbox, Google Classroom, and Microsoft Teams. -
